Few People Struggle With Urinary Issues

Bladder problems, a cure for weak bladder, and treatment for overactive bladder are all real issues that do not deserve shame. In the United States right now there are about 25 million people who are suffering from urinary incontinence. Despite popular belief, this is an issue that forces many Americans to struggle in their daily lives. As a matter of fact, by the year 2050 many experts speculate that 41.3 million women will experience urinary incontinence.

As mentioned before many people will not seek the proper help they need, which is really bad. As a matter of fact, only one in every twelve people suffering from urinary incontinence will get the help they need from a professional. This is rough because women will usually wait 6.5 years from the first they suffer any urinary incontinence symptoms until they get a diagnosis. About 200 million people across the planet suffer from some level of UI, if you do, get the help you need.

Urinary Issues Are a Reflection of Yourself

Many view all types of illnesses as a direct reflection of both their health and themselves as a person. This is terrible because in reality sometimes these things just happen and have no rhyme or reason. Understand that 30% of all people with incontinence have the urge kind.

Even though incontinence is a more common diagnosis in women than me, there are still anywhere between 20 and 50% of all Americans with incontinence that are men. The older you get the more likely you are to suffer from incontinence. About 20 to 30% of all young women, 30 to 40% of middle-aged women, and 50% of all older women suffer from urinary incontinence.
